The Perry Ellis Legacy: A Brief Overview
Before we jump into who currently owns Perry Ellis, let's take a quick trip down memory lane and appreciate the brand's rich history. Founded by the visionary Perry Ellis himself in 1978, the brand quickly became synonymous with American sportswear. Ellis revolutionized the fashion world with his innovative approach, blending classic styles with contemporary flair. He introduced a relaxed, yet sophisticated aesthetic that resonated with a generation eager for something fresh. His designs were a breath of fresh air, emphasizing comfort, wearability, and a sense of effortless style. The brand quickly gained a loyal following, and Perry Ellis became a household name. He wasn't just selling clothes; he was selling a lifestyle. Tragically, Perry Ellis passed away in 1986, leaving a significant void in the fashion industry. However, his brand and vision continued to thrive, evolving over the years while maintaining its core principles of quality and design. Unveiling the Current Perry Ellis Brand Owner
Alright, guys, let's get to the juicy part – who currently owns the Perry Ellis brand? The Perry Ellis brand is owned by Perry Ellis International, Inc. (PEI). PEI is a global fashion company that designs, distributes, and licenses a broad portfolio of brands, including Perry Ellis, Original Penguin, Cubavera, and many more. Perry Ellis International, Inc. (PEI)
Perry Ellis International, Inc. (PEI) is a publicly traded company on the NASDAQ stock exchange under the ticker symbol PERY. PEI's core business is the design, distribution, and licensing of a diverse range of apparel, accessories, and fragrances.
